South Korean court on Friday impeached its first female president, Park Geun-Hye, a first in the nation’s history. Park was removed over allegations of corruption and cronyism.

President Park left the executive mansion, known as the Blue House Sunday and went to her private home in southern Seoul, according to her spokesman Kim Dong-jo.

Park said she is "sorry that I couldn't fulfill my duty as President until the end," Congressman Min Kyung-wook said on her behalf in front of Park's private home, where crowds chanted support for the departing leader.

"I thank people who have supported and believed in me," Park's statement said. "I will accept all the results. It will take time. but I believe that truth will definitely come out."

North Korea praised President Park's removal, describing it as a "destructive end" for the nation's first female head of state.

"Park Geun-hye is an ignorant and uncouth dictator who squandered the taxpayer's precious money for her own complacency and pleasure," the piece read. "How pathetic is her wretched life."
